1. Waterloo Village

Located in Stanhope, NJ, Waterloo Village is a restored 19th century canal town that takes visitors back in time. The village includes over 20 buildings, including a general store, a blacksmith shop, and a church, as well as a museum showcasing the village's history. Visitors can take a stroll around the buildings, learn about the town's past, and even take a canal boat ride.

2. Delaware Water Gap National Recreation Area

If you're a nature lover, the Delaware Water Gap National Recreation Area should be at the top of your list. This beautiful area spans over 70,000 acres and includes hiking trails, waterfalls, and scenic overlooks. Visitors can hike, bike, fish, camp, or simply take in the breathtaking scenery.

3. The Stickley Museum at Craftsman Farms

Located in Morris Plains, NJ, the Stickley Museum at Craftsman Farms is a unique attraction for arts and crafts fans. The museum is the former home of Gustav Stickley, a leader in the American Arts and Crafts movement, and features his original furniture and designs. Visitors can take a guided tour, learn about Stickley's life and work, and explore the beautiful grounds.

4. Princeton University

No trip to New Jersey is complete without a visit to the Ivy League university town of Princeton. Visitors can take a walking tour of the campus and see historical landmarks such as Nassau Hall and the University Chapel. The town also has plenty of shops, restaurants, and museums to explore.

5. Grounds For Sculpture

Located in Hamilton, NJ, Grounds For Sculpture is a unique outdoor art museum that showcases contemporary sculptures in a beautiful garden setting. Visitors can stroll through the gardens, see over 270 sculptures by artists from around the world, and even attend special events such as concerts and workshops.
